On a warm summer day in 1975 I saw daylight for the first time. I lived together with my family in Oslo until I finished high school in spring 1995. I moved on to Stavanger and Bergen, setting of for adventures in The royal Norwegian navy. After a year full of adventures I moved on to Kristiansand, the sunny capital of the southern coast.

I lived in Kristiansand for 3 years. Among other things I studied economics, mathematics and informatics at Agder College. During that period of time I also discovered the web and all its facilities. I moved back to Oslo and have lived here ever since. I sincerely miss Kristiansand and hope I can move back sometime in the future. (Well, I have lived in Bærum (just outside Oslo) for about two years as well).

During the days I lived i Kristiansand I worked in the postal service. At this time the italian movie Il Postino became popular in Norway. Il Postino means "the postman" in italian. From those days on I used the nick ilpostino on the web. To me, this could not become a better nick to use on the web being a movie-interested postman.
